Maintaining The Integrity Of Malaysia's Equity Markets

Last week, it was reported that an unspecified number of investors' trading accounts have been hacked

and used for unauthorised share buying on Bursa Malaysia. Both the SC and Bursa Malaysia have acted quickly but questions still remain over the accountability of this and the losses that resulted. Ng Zhu Hann, CEO & Founder, Tradeview Capital give us his views on this.
